The name Yamna is of Arabic origin, often interpreted to mean 'blessed,' 'radiant,' or 'beautiful.' It derives from the Arabic root 'y-m-n,' which relates to good fortune and blessings. Historically, it has been used in various Arabic-speaking cultures, symbolizing positive attributes and auspiciousness.

Cultural Significance of Yamna

Yamna holds cultural significance primarily in Arabic-speaking regions where it symbolizes blessings and beauty. The root of the name relates to 'right' or 'right side,' often associated with luck and prosperity in Arab culture. It has been used historically in poetry and literature to convey elegance and positive traits, making it a cherished choice for girls in various Arab communities.

In modern times, Yamna has gained popularity beyond Arabic-speaking countries, appreciated for its melodic sound and meaningful origin. It is relatively uncommon globally but well-loved in the Middle East and North Africa. Contemporary parents seeking a name that is unique yet culturally rich often choose Yamna for its graceful and auspicious meaning.
